About 21 Central Avenue
21 Central Avenue is a mid-terrace house in Enfield (EN1 3QB). It has a recorded floor area of 83 m² (around 893 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(May 2025) shows a C (score 73). When first surveyed in June 2009 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Poor and window ef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 93), a 2-band jump.
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 76% of similar EPCs).
